From the popular Mountaineers Books series, Best Hikes With Dogs - this is the book that covers the State of Colorado.
· Seldom explored trails where no leashes are required and
terrain is easy on
the paws
· Advice on keeping your dog happy, healthy, and hydrated in Colorado's High
Country
· What to pack: the Ten Canine Essentials and a Doggy First Aid Kit
Whether your dog is big or small, an overweight couch potato or a muscular
retriever, Ania Savage has selected the best trails for every type of dog. She's
been hiking with canine companions for more than twenty years and looks at the
land through dog-centric eyes. These hikes in
Best Hikes With Dogs - Colorado will delight both you and your pet
with panoramic views, soft tundra grasses, plenty of flowing water, and
unexplored valleys and forests where you may have the trail to yourself. Savage
puts a premium on canine safety, including tips on how to gauge the effect of
high altitude and thin air on your dog.
From short day hikes to longer backpacking trips, many trails are clustered
along the three highway "corridors" that penetrate the Colorado Rockies. They
stretch from the Wyoming border to the San Juan Mountains in southern Colorado
and west to Grand Junction, and including the Foothills near
Denver; many have
never before been described in another guidebook.
Ania Savage, a journalist whose work has appeared in The New York Times, USA
Today, and other national publications, is the author of two additional
guidebooks on Colorado. Best Hikes with Dogs: Colorado, is dedicated to the
memory of Colorado Mountain Club members who hike with their dogs.
